RX Plus Healthcare is currently recruiting FT or Part Time RGN / A&E candidates to help and support Lanarkshire Trust.

What we offer:

  • Excellent pay rates - paid weekly
  • Flexible shift patterns to suit your lifestyle
  • Hassle-free compliance and fast-track registration
  • Accommodation assistance if needed
  • Nationwide opportunities - you choose where you work
  • 24/7 dedicated consultant support

Requirement:

  • 6 months of UK experience in NHS hospital settings
  • Reference details covering 3 years
  • All Indate Practical and Mandatory trainings (if not, this could be looked into to be booked)
  • PVG would be applied via RX Plus

How to prepare for a job interview at Rx Plus

✨Know Your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your clinical skills and knowledge relevant to both general nursing and A&E. Familiarise yourself with common procedures, protocols, and any recent changes in NHS guidelines. This will not only boost your confidence but also show the interviewer that you're serious about the role.

✨Showcase Your Experience

Prepare specific examples from your past experiences in NHS settings. Think about challenging situations you've faced and how you handled them. This will help demonstrate your problem-solving skills and ability to work under pressure, which is crucial for a role in A&E.

✨Ask Thoughtful Questions

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are some insightful questions about the team dynamics, shift patterns, or patient care philosophies at Lanarkshire Trust. This shows that you're genuinely interested in the position and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.

✨Dress the Part

Even though nursing is a practical job, first impressions matter. Dress smartly and professionally for your interview. It reflects your seriousness about the role and respect for the interview process. Plus, it’ll help you feel more confident walking into the room!
